About N-[5-[3-[4-(1,3-benzodioxol-5-yl)-1H-benzimidazol-2-yl]-1H-pyrazolo[4,3-b]pyridin-5-yl]-3-pyridinyl]benzamide

N-[5-[3-[4-(1,3-benzodioxol-5-yl)-1H-benzimidazol-2-yl]-1H-pyrazolo[4,3-b]pyridin-5-yl]-3-pyridinyl]benzamide (PubChem CID 137109578) has the molecular formula C32H21N7O3 and a molecular weight of 551.57 g/mol.
